Indian Bank Introduces Resources Acquisition Centre To Strengthen Deposit Portfolio

Indian Bank has taken a significant strategic step to bolster its Deposit Business Portfolio by introducing a new concept called 'Resources Acquisition Centre' (RAC). The first RAC was inaugurated in Mumbai (Southern) on 20 July 2023, in the presence of Mahesh Kumar Bajaj, Executive Director of Indian Bank, and SSP Roy, Field General Manager of Mumbai FGMO. The bank plans to establish 20 RACs at Ultra Potential Centers in Phase-I to strengthen its deposit portfolio.

The primary objective of this initiative is to reinforce the Retail Deposit Portfolio, including Current Deposit, Savings Bank, and Term Deposit accounts. The dedicated RAC team will focus on Relationship Banking, aiming to deepen existing client relationships and attract potential high-value clients. The bank will target specific customer segments, such as HNIs, Government/Institutional Clients, Salaried Class, Corporates, Business community, Traders, and Pensioners.
